Essex Tech is hosting the Annual Larkin Gala this May, which will raise money to support the school’s Larkin Cottage project.

Essex Tech students from various disciplines, including Construction Craft Laborers, Carpentry, Masonry, Electrical, Plumbing and Agriculture, have been working to rebuild the cottage, using any historically significant or otherwise useful materials from the original cottage in the process.

Built in 1950, the cottage once served as the hub for the Homemaking program at Essex Tech, then known as the Essex County Agricultural School. The cottage is named for Lt. Catherine Larkin, a former student of the homemaking program and World War II nurse who died in a plane crash in 1945. 

This new building, located across Route 62 from the Farm Stand, will include an agricultural museum, learning center and community function space. The facility will feature historic artifacts from the school’s long history, and also will include a kitchen to support events.

The gala will take place under a tent on the lawn in front of historic Smith Hall, and will feature music, hors d’oeuvres, a silent auction, and farm-to-table meal prepared by the Culinary Arts students. The event will also include a cash beer and wine bar.

The Larkin Lifetime Achievement Award will be presented. The Larkin Lifetime Achievement Award recognizes members of the Essex Tech community and its past iterations, including Essex Agricultural and Technical High School, North Shore Technical High School and Peabody Vocational School, who have demonstrated a commitment to and achievement within the local vocational and/or agricultural industries.
